About Powder Mill (DET 566) color - its meaning and example


What color is Powder Mill (DET 566)?

Powder Mill (DET 566) color belongs to the Blue color family (hue). The hexadecimal color code(color number) for Powder Mill (DET 566) is #9CB3B5, and the RGB color code is RGB(156, 179, 181).

In the RGB color model, Powder Mill (DET 566) has a red value of 156, a green value of 179, and a blue value of 181.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 13.8% cyan, 1.1%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 29.0%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 184.8° (degrees), 14.5 % saturation, and 66.1 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, Powder Mill (DET 566) has a hue of 184.8° (degrees), 13.8 % saturation and 71.0 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of Powder Mill (DET 566)? (For interior and product design)

Powder Mill (DET 566) has an LRV of nearly 43. By LRV value, it is a medium light color.

Light Reflectance Value (LRV) is a measure of how much visible light is reflected off a surface. It is a number on a scale of 0 to 100, with 0 being pure black and 100 being pure white. The higher the LRV, the more light the color reflects and the lighter it will appear.

LRV is important to consider when choosing paint colors for a room, as it can affect the overall brightness and mood of the space. Lighter colors with higher LRVs will make a room feel more spacious and airy, while darker colors with lower LRVs will create a more intimate and cozy atmosphere.
LRV value 43 puts Dunn-Edwards Powder Mill (DET 566) paint color in the medium category.

  • Darker colors: Darker colors have lower LRV numbers because they absorb more light than they reflect. This means that they will make a room feel darker and smaller.
  • Lighter colors: Lighter colors have higher LRV numbers because they reflect more light than they absorb. This means that they will make a room feel brighter and more spacious.

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Complementary / Opposite Color

Complementary colors are pairs of colors which, when combined or mixed, cancel each other out (lose hue) by producing a grayscale color like white or black. When placed next to each other, they create the strongest contrast for those two colors. Complementary colors also called opposite colors. Complementary color schemes are created using two opposite colors on the color wheel. The examples are red–cyan, green–magenta, and blue–yellow.
